Vitamin E in the treatment of tardive dyskinesia: a double-blind placebo-controlled study
Abstract
The authors compared vitamin E with placebo in a double-blind randomized crossover study of 27 patients with tardive dyskinesia. Each treatment period lasted for 6 weeks. Vitamin E showed no differences from placebo in the treatment of tardive dyskinesia.
